@@ -30,7 +30,7 @@ Výstup budete zapisovat do souboru ve formátu:
Každý záznam bude ukončen novým řádkem.
Názvy souborů dostane předané při volání programu jako jeho argumenty.
Názvy souborů dostanete předané při volání programu jako jeho argumenty.
## Testovací data
-```input.txt``` - vzorová vstupní data
...
...
@@ -42,7 +42,7 @@ Názvy souborů dostane předané při volání programu jako jeho argumenty.
* Zatím neřešte správnost formátu dat ani řádkování vstupu.
* Nechceme po Vás optimální algoritmus. Stačí nám řešení hrubou silou.
* Jde o rozhodovací problém. Nehledáme optimální naplnění batohu, pouze rozhodujeme, zda jej vůbec lze naplnit.
* Úloha jasně vede na rekurzi. V průběhu algoritmu: O části předmětů už jsem rozhodl (resp. to zkouším), zda je dám do tašky nebo ne; nyní musím určit, zda se mi do batohu může vejít zbytek věcí tak, že bude splněna minimální cena věcí v batohu, když:
* Úloha jasně vede na rekurzi. V průběhu algoritmu: O části předmětů už jsem rozhodl (resp. to zkouším), zda je dám do batohu nebo ne; nyní musím určit, zda se mi do batohu může vejít zbytek věcí tak, že bude splněna minimální cena věcí v batohu, když:
* a) dám do batohu následující předmět,
* b) nedám do batohu následující předmět.
* Jinými slovy: při řešení batohu budu zjišťovat, zda se mi zbytek věcí nevejde do trochu menšího batohu s trochu jiným požadavkem na cenu.